Smart Contract Capabilities
Imagine agreements that enforce themselves without human intervention. Smart contracts make this possible by automating terms between parties. These digital tools execute actions instantly when predefined conditions meet—like releasing payments once delivery tracking confirms arrival. No middlemen, no delays.
Automated Smart Contract Execution
How does it work? Let’s say you’re leasing equipment. The contract holds funds in escrow until sensors confirm usage. Once met, payment releases automatically. This self-executing feature slashes administrative costs and reduces disputes. Users report 60% faster deal closures compared to manual processes.
Key Components and Testing Procedures
Every contract relies on four core elements:
- State variables: Track real-time data like balances or deadlines
- Functions: Define actions (e.g., transfer funds)
- Events: Log activities for transparent auditing
- Modifiers: Restrict access to authorized users only

Performance Analysis: Speed and Scalability
How fast is fast enough in today’s digital economy? Modern transaction systems must handle thousands of operations per second while staying cost-effective. Advanced frameworks achieve this through layered architectures and adaptive protocols—delivering results that redefine industry standards.
Transaction Processing Capabilities in Real Time
Legacy systems struggle to keep pace. Traditional banks process 50-100 transactions per second (TPS), while Bitcoin manages 7 TPS and Ethereum 30 TPS. In contrast, next-gen platforms hit 10,000+ TPS using rollup solutions and sharding. This speed lets you act swiftly when market prices shift.
Layer-0 infrastructure forms the backbone, optimizing data flow between networks. Layer-2 enhancements like zero-knowledge proofs bundle transactions off-chain before finalizing them securely. Together, they slash confirmation times from minutes to milliseconds.

Advanced Data Handling and Integrity Verification
Handling massive data securely requires smart solutions. Modern platforms use hybrid storage models to protect information while keeping systems fast. Let’s explore how these methods balance safety with real-world performance.
On-Chain vs. Off-Chain Storage Solutions
Critical transaction details stay on-chain for transparency. Think payment amounts or contract terms—these get locked into permanent records. Off-chain storage handles bulk content like documents or logs, freeing up network space.
This split delivers three advantages:
- Security: Sensitive data remains tamper-proof on-chain
- Speed: Off-chain networks process high volumes quickly
- Cost: Users pay less for non-essential storage
Merkle Trees and Polynomial Commitments
Merkle trees act like data fingerprints. They condense large files into unique codes. If someone alters a single detail, the code changes completely—alerting the system instantly. No need to store entire files on-chain.
Polynomial commitments take this further. They secure cross-chain interactions by encrypting shared content. Even when networks exchange information, the original data stays hidden. Only verified parties can unlock it.

Liquidity Aggregation Strategies for Low Slippage
Slippage occurs when prices shift mid-trade. Aggregated liquidity minimizes this risk by accessing deeper order books. Here’s how it works:
- Price stability: Orders split across multiple sources to avoid sudden price drops
- Instant matching: Trades execute faster by tapping into decentralized exchange networks
- Smart routing: Algorithms find the best rates across partnered platforms
